Mossman Galleries and Museums
In and around the region of Mossman in Queensland, Australia, there are several galleries, museums, and historical venues that offer visitors a glimpse into the rich cultural heritage of this area. From art and craft galleries to historical landmarks, there is something for everyone to explore in this beautiful region. In this article, we'll take a closer look at some of the most popular sites in and around Mossman.
Galleries:
1. Janbal Gallery:
Located in Mossman, Janbal Gallery is a unique art gallery that showcases the works of local indigenous artists. Visitors can admire the intricate paintings, sculptures, and craftwork that reflect the culture and traditions of the Kuku Yalanji people. The gallery also offers workshops and tours to provide further insight into the history and meaning behind the artwork.
2. Mossman Community Centre:
The Mossman Community Centre houses a small gallery space that features rotating exhibitions from local artists. From photography and painting to sculpture and mixed media, the gallery offers a diverse range of artwork that highlights the creative talents of the community.
Museums:
1. Mossman Gorge Centre:
Located in the heart of the Daintree Rainforest, the Mossman Gorge Centre is a must-visit for anyone interested in the natural history of the region. The centre features interactive displays, guided tours, and a museum that shares the stories and traditions of the Kuku Yalanji people, who have lived in the area for over 50,000 years.
2. Daintree Discovery Centre:
The Daintree Discovery Centre is an award-winning eco-tourism attraction that offers visitors a unique insight into the biodiversity and ecology of the Daintree Rainforest. The centre features interactive displays, treetop walks, and a museum that showcases the flora and fauna of the region, as well as the culture and history of the area's indigenous people.
Historical Venues:
1. Mossman Mill:
Built in 1896, the Mossman Mill is a heritage-listed sugar mill that played a vital role in the development of the local economy. Today, the mill offers tours that provide visitors with a firsthand look at the machinery and processes involved in the production of sugar, as well as the history and culture of the industry.
2. Port Douglas Court House Museum:
Located in nearby Port Douglas, the Port Douglas Court House Museum is a unique historical venue that offers visitors a glimpse into the region's colonial past. The museum is housed in a beautifully restored 1879 courthouse and features exhibitions that showcase the area's early settlement, as well as its natural and cultural heritage.
